Output 3e2900a9f518f07d23223db81b264ccec5e985a396cb0810c4dad5cc0a661d7f:6

value
53860
script pubkey
OP_0 OP_PUSHBYTES_20 c30b1ff0f68a7875ecdcb92578049f907d50ef01
address
bc1qcv93lu8k3fu8tmxuhyjhspyljp74pmcp749ula
transaction
3e2900a9f518f07d23223db81b264ccec5e985a396cb0810c4dad5cc0a661d7f
confirmations
43990
spent
true